Staff/Senior AI Engineer, AI for Code

JetBrains
Amsterdam, Netherlands
3 days ago

Role details

Contract type
Permanent contract
Employment type
Full-time (> 32 hours)
Working hours
Regular working hours
Languages
English
Experience level
Senior

Job location

Remote
Amsterdam, Netherlands

Tech stack

API
Artificial Intelligence
JetBrains
Large Language Models
Low Latency

Job description

  • Build production-ready coding agents and agentic workflows for real developer tasks inside JetBrains products.
  • Turn promising model capabilities into dependable product behavior through prompt design, context construction, fine-tuning, instruction-tuning, or other post-training techniques where appropriate.
  • Design and improve the agent loop itself, including tool use, execution strategy, safeguards, and task completion quality.
  • Create evaluation suites and quality infrastructure for agent behavior, including online and offline evaluations, regression checks, failure analysis, and release criteria.
  • Build feedback loops from real usage, using logs, user signals, and edge cases to improve data, evaluations, and agent behavior.
  • Work with both hosted frontier APIs and self-hosted or open-weight models, making pragmatic decisions about where each model belongs based on capability, latency, reliability, privacy, and cost.
  • Collaborate closely with product managers, software engineers, ML engineers, and researchers to ship features end to end.
  • Help define the technical direction for future work, especially in ambiguous areas where we need strong judgment rather than a prewritten playbook., * You ship one or more agent capabilities that users can rely on for meaningful work, not just demos.
  • You establish better evaluation coverage and clearer release criteria for agent behavior.
  • You help the team build a repeatable loop from idea to shipped capability: prototype, evaluate, learn from usage, improve, and scale.

Requirements

Do you have experience in Communication skills?, Do you have a Master's degree?, * Strong software engineering fundamentals and a track record of shipping complex systems to production.

  • Hands-on experience building LLM-powered products, coding agents, or other AI systems.
  • Experience improving model behavior through systematic iteration, whether via prompting, context engineering, fine-tuning, preference optimization, or broader post-training methods.
  • Practical experience with evaluation and benchmarking for LLM systems, including defining task-grounded success metrics and catching regressions.
  • Experience working from noisy real-world signals rather than only from clean benchmark datasets.
  • Good judgment about trade-offs between model quality, latency, reliability, privacy, and cost.
  • Confidence working with ambiguity and taking ownership of a direction over multiple iterations.
  • Strong communication skills and the ability to align engineering and product decisions.

Benefits & conditions

  • Strong base salary. We offer competitive pay that reflects your skills and experience.
  • Flexible work location. Enjoy the freedom to work from home or from the office.
  • Remote work. Spend up to 30 days per year working remotely from abroad.
  • Extra time off. More days to relax, recharge, and do the things you love.
  • Medical insurance allowance. Enjoy peace of mind for you and your family
  • Learning and development opportunities. Access to conferences, courses, and language classes.
  • Relocation support. We help make your move as smooth and stress-free as possible.
  • Language classes. Pick up the local language or sharpen your English skills.
  • Fuel your day. Enjoy a hot meal or receive a lunch allowance on workdays.
  • Mental health support. To help you feel your best, we provide easy access to professional mental health services.
  • Sports benefit. Enjoy an on-site gym or sports club stipend.
  • Internal events. Join company-wide celebrations and team gatherings.

Apply for this position